Where does “abundantemente” come from?

abundantemente (Portuguese) comes from Portuguese abundante, from Latin abundāns, from Latin abundō, from Latin undō, from Latin unda, from Proto-Indo-European wódr̥, from Proto-Indo-European wed-, from Proto-Indo-European wey- — to wither; fade; to move, go ahead; to be strong;...

abundantemente (Portuguese): abundantly
